Phosphate-bonded high alumina brick is most well-liked in many aluminum furnace linings because the phosphate will cause the brick to become proof against wetting and penetration by molten aluminum. Phosphate-bonding also increases the refractory properties by rising density, decreasing porosity, growing energy, and abrasion resistance.

seven. The high aluminum brick has higher thermal conductivity compared to the clay brick, that's related to the lessen of glass period within the high alumina brick and the increase of mullite crystal or corundum crystal.

On the other hand, higher grades tend to be more brittle and high priced. It’s imperative that you match the quality on your specific furnace ailments—not simply buy the highest alumina obtainable.

Cold crushing strength represents An additional significant residence, with high-top quality high alumina bricks achieving values exceeding 50 MPa, ensuring structural integrity underneath mechanical loading circumstances. The refractoriness less than load (RUL) demonstrates the brick's capacity to take care of structural balance though subjected to the two high temperatures and mechanical stress, generally starting from 1,450°C to 1,520°C based upon composition. Thermal expansion coefficients continue being fairly very low and consistent, minimizing the chance of thermal stress and cracking in the course of heating and cooling cycles encountered in industrial furnace functions.
